kwehu Business Forum 2026: EMPOWERING MSMEs AND SHAPING GHANA’S ECONOMIC FUTURE
The Kwahu Business Forum 2026 is set to be one of Ghana’s most impactful gatherings for entrepreneurs, investors, and business leaders, taking place from April 3 to April 5, 2026 at the vibrant Kwahu Business Village in Mpraeso, Eastern Region.Held during the iconic Easter festivities in Kwahu, this forum brings together innovation, networking, and economic opportunity in one powerful space. It serves as a strategic platform for Micro, Small, and Medium Enterprises (MSMEs) to connect, learn, and grow within Ghana’s evolving business landscape.
This year’s forum is expected to host high-profile personalities, including former President John Mahama and Dr. Johnson Pandit Asiama from the Bank of Ghana, alongside hundreds of Ghana’s most promising and ambitious MSMEs. Their presence highlights the importance of the forum as a national hub for policy dialogue, business development, and economic transformation.Participants can expect engaging panel discussions, practical workshops, and valuable networking sessions designed to equip businesses with the tools needed to thrive. Topics are likely to focus on access to finance, digital transformation, entrepreneurship development, and scaling sustainable businesses—key issues shaping the future of Ghana’s economy.
